Serving 973 students in grades 6-8, Rainbow Lake Middle School ranks in the top 50% of all schools in South Carolina for overall test scores (math proficiency is bottom 50%, and reading proficiency is bottom 50%).
The percentage of students achieving proficiency in math is 40% (which is lower than the South Carolina state average of 43%). The percentage of students achieving proficiency in reading/language arts is 53% (which is higher than the South Carolina state average of 52%).
The student-teacher ratio of 15:1 is higher than the South Carolina state level of 14:1.
Minority enrollment is 42%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is lower than the South Carolina state average of 54% (majority Black).

- Attendance Zone: Rainbow Lake Middle serves the west part of Chesnee, SC, covering an area of approximately 56.9 square miles. Families in the attendance zone can typically expect a drive of 10 to 12 minutes to reach the school, with the furthest edge being about 7.3 miles away.

Rainbow Lake Middle School's student population of 973 students has grown by 28% over five school years.
The teacher population of 67 teachers has grown by 39% over five school years.
